2016-08-09 115 views
-1

Ich möchte PDF-Daten für den Benutzer zeigen Ich habe versucht, einige Ansätze, aber sie sind nicht unter Lollipop unterstützt. Gibt es eine Möglichkeit, PDF-Dateien anzuzeigen?Gibt es eine Möglichkeit, pdf unten Lutscher Android anzuzeigen?

+1

Verwenden Sie eine Drittanbieterbibliothek. Es gibt eine Vielzahl von ihnen, einige kostenlos einige bezahlt. –

+0

Sie können diese Bibliothek versuchen https://github.com/barteksc/AndroidPdfViewer –

+0

wird die Bibliothek Unterstützung für alle Liebhaber Geräte, ich meine, die sind im Markt. –

Antwort

3

Mit dieser Bibliothek

https://github.com/barteksc/AndroidPdfViewer

ich diese Bibliothek in wenigen verwendet haben meiner Projekte und es funktioniert gut.

Auch unterstützt es alle Versionen von Android von 11.

es nutzen zu können, nur

pdfView.fromUri(Uri) 
    or 
pdfView.fromFile(File) 
or 
pdfView.fromAsset(String) 
.pages(0, 2, 1, 3, 3, 3) // all pages are displayed by default 
.enableSwipe(true) 
.enableDoubletap(true) 
.swipeVertical(false) 
.defaultPage(1) 
.showMinimap(false) 
.onDraw(onDrawListener) 
.onLoad(onLoadCompleteListener) 
.onPageChange(onPageChangeListener) 
.onError(onErrorListener) 
.enableAnnotationRendering(false) 
.password(null) 
.showPageWithAnimation(true) 
.load(); 

schreiben Wenn immer noch die Lösung unklar ist es, die gegebenen Probe mit der Bibliothek folgen. Markieren Sie dies akzeptiert, wenn dies hilft, damit es auch anderen helfen kann.

2

Sie können eine Drittanbieter-Bibliothek verwenden und einige sind kostenlos verfügbar. Bitte folgen Sie diesen Schritt für Mupdf Integration

+0

ok Ich werde dies versuchen –

+0

MUPDF ist die richtige Wahl, um PDF-Dateien anzuzeigen – YUVRAJ

0

folgenden Möglichkeiten pdf unter Lollipop Version zu öffnen,

1) make use of third party libraray 
2) pass the pdf url to google docs and open it in webview 
3) by passing intent open it into pdf application like pdfViewer etc